Shivalik Bimetal Controls Limited has accepted the resignation of Mrs. Aarti Sahni as Company Secretary. Her departure is effective from the close of business hours on December 7, 2026.

Sahni cited personal reasons for her exit. She will simultaneously cease to hold the positions of Key Managerial Personnel, Compliance Officer under SEBI Listing Regulations, and Nodal Officer under the Investor Education and Protection Fund Rules, 2016.

Regulatory Disclosure

The company issued an intimation under Regulation 30 of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015. The filing was submitted to both the Bombay Stock Exchange and the National Stock Exchange on September 7, 2026.

Sahni also confirmed that she would relinquish her roles in all statutory committees and as a member of the POSH committee consequent to her resignation. The company stated there are no other material reasons for her departure.

Shivalik Bimetal Controls shareholders unanimously approved all seven resolutions at its 42nd Annual General Meeting held on September 2, 2026. The meeting, conducted via Video Conferencing and Other Audio Visual Means (OAVM), saw a total turnout of 90 members representing 67,490 shareholders on record as of August 26, 2026.

The company disclosed the final e-voting results and the scrutinizer's report issued by M/s Amit Saxena & Associates on September 3, 2026. All resolutions were passed with the requisite majority, confirming key governance changes and financial approvals for FY26.

Governance and Appointments

The shareholders reappointed Mr. Kabir Ghumman as Managing Director upon retirement by rotation. He holds a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ering and has been associated with the company for 16 years. He is the son of Chairman Mr. N.S. Ghumman and brother of Whole Time Director Mr. Sumer Ghumman.

M/s Walker Chandiok & Co. LLP was appointed to fill a casual vacancy effective August 7, 2026, and subsequently for a full term of 5 years, covering FY27 to FY31. The firm, established in 1935, is one of the largest audit firms in India with over 2,215 personnel. Additionally, the remuneration of Mr. Ramawatar Sunar, Cost Auditor, was ratified for FY27.

Ms. Aarti Sahni served as Company Secretary & Compliance Officer. The Chairman noted the demise of former Independent Director Mr. Swarnjit Singh during the opening remarks.

Financial Statements and Dividends

The auditors’ report on the standalone and consolidated financial statements for the fiscal year ended March 31, 2026, contained no qualifications, reservations, adverse remarks, or disclaimers. Consequently, the financial statements were taken as read by the shareholders.

The meeting also confirmed the payment of the interim dividend and declared the final dividend on equity shares for FY26. Specific dividend amounts were not disclosed in the immediate proceedings summary but were part of the ordinary business agenda.

Voting Process and Results

Shareholders exercised their voting rights through remote e-voting facilitated by NSDL from August 30, 2026, to September 1, 2026. M/s Amit Saxena & Associates acted as the scrutinizer for the e-voting process. As per regulatory guidelines, voting through a show of hands was not permitted, and proxies were not allowed for VC/OAVM meetings.

A total of 23,966,939 votes were polled across all resolutions, representing approximately 41.61% of the outstanding shares held by 57,604,200 equity shares. The promoter group, holding 19,362,441 shares, voted in favor of all resolutions with 100% participation. Public institutional investors polled 4,456,800 votes, while public non-institutional investors polled 147,698 votes.
